There are times ...

There are times, when it seems God will not  lift the darkness from you, but trust Him. God will appear like an unkind friend, but He is not; He will appear like an unnatural Father, but He is not; He will appear like an unjust judge, but He is not.

Keep the resolve of the mind of God behind all things strong and growing. Nothing happens in any aspect of life without God's knowledge, therefore you can rest in perfect confidence in Him. The Apostle Paul demonstrated this resolve in:


 II Corinthians 12:8-9
" Three times I called upon the Lord and besought Him about this and begged that it  might depart from me; But He said to me, my grace (My favor and loving-kindness and mercy) is enough for you (sufficient against any danger and enables you to bear the trouble manfully); for My strength and power are made perfect (fulfilled and completed) and show themselves most effective in your weaknesses and infirmities, that the strength and power of Christ (the Messiah) may rest (yes, may pitch a tent over and dwell) upon me! "   Amplified Bible

Prayer is not only asking, but an attitude of mind which produces the atmosphere in which asking is perfectly natural. "Ask, and it shall'' be given you".
